Rare opportunity, home on large allotment

Set on an approximately 1,679 sqm allotment, in the centre of Longford, this rare opportunity is ripe for the taking.

A brick and tile classic, this much-loved home has been tightly held for decades, and we are now privileged to be taking this property to the market. Presenting a range of exciting possibilities, and with a practical floorplan, three bedrooms, all double in size, and in addition two North facing expansive lounges, the home is ready for a make-over, but with an abundance of storage.

The four-car garage with workshop potential, is boasted by a separate studio, all constructed in the same period as the home, and blending seamlessly. The desirable block size which is a substantial feature of the property is level and well fenced making this private and well secured for family and pets.

This most satisfying locality, perfectly placed to enjoy the best of the important things in life, an easy stroll to schools, conveniences, shops and sports.

On a level, well fenced allotment this style of property does not come to the market often and we encourage you to act fast.
